Understanding The Value Of Planning In Construction

Proper planning gives a clear path before any physical work begins. It helps decide the steps, time, materials, and people involved in the work. 

When everything is planned early, the site feels well-managed and easy to handle. Planning also helps in visual understanding of the structure before work starts, which today is often supported through 3d bim modeling services to get a clear picture of how things will come together.

Clear Goals And Direction

Planning helps set clear goals for construction work. Everyone knows the purpose of the project and their role in it. This clarity removes confusion and helps workers focus better. 

When goals are known, daily tasks feel meaningful and connected. People feel confident because they know where the work is heading.

Better Use Of Time

With planning, time is used in a smart and balanced way. Tasks are arranged in the right order, so work moves smoothly from one stage to another. Teams can prepare in advance and avoid a last-minute rush. This helps maintain a calm pace on site and keeps daily work comfortable.

Planning Helps Improve Quality Of Work

Quality construction work starts with good planning. When tasks are planned properly, materials are chosen carefully and used at the right time. 

Planning allows teams to pay attention to details and finish work neatly. Modern planning methods like Building Information Modeling also support better coordination by showing how different parts of the structure fit together before actual work begins.

Smooth Coordination Between Teams

Construction work needs many people working together. Planning helps everyone understand their role and timing. When coordination is clear, teams support each other naturally. Work feels cooperative and friendly, and the site remains organized throughout the project.
